MySql通过查询结果集更新数据的方法介绍

本篇文章给大家带来的内容是关于MySql通过查询结果集更新数据的方法介绍,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。表结构 现在有用户表和用户实名认证表,user_info,user_card。 user_info中的字段有user_id,user_name 。 user_card中的字段有user_id,user_card,user_name 。 其中user_name为用户实名认...

MySQL MID()函数的用法详解(代码示例)

在MySQL中,MID()函数返回从指定位置开始的子字符串。MID()和SUBSTR()都是SUBSTRING()的同义词。基本语法是这样的:MID(str,pos,len)登录后复制这里,str是字符串,pos是起始子字符串的位置,len是一个可选参数,它决定从起始位置返回的字符数。这个函数有几种不同的使用方法,所以完整的语法看起来是这样的:MID(str,pos)MID(str FROM pos)...

MySQL优化特定类型的查询(代码示例)

本篇文章给大家带来的内容是关于MySQL优化特定类型的查询(代码示例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。优化关联查询如果想要优化使用关联的查询,我们需要特别留意以下几点:1、确保ON或者USING子句中的列上有索引。在创建索引的时候需要考虑到关联的顺序。当表A和表B用列c关联的时候,如果优化器的关联顺序是B、A,那么就不需要在B表的对应列上建索引。除非有其他理由,否则只需要...

如何从完整的MySQL DB转储文件中提取表备份

mysqldump是mysql/mariadb为备份数据库和表提供的实用程序。一般来说,我们会定期对数据库进行完整的转储并保存。但有时我们需要从备份中恢复单个或两个表。问题是如何从完整备份文件中恢复特定表?本篇文章将介绍从完整的数据库备份文件中提取表备份。此外,我们还可以在每个表中提取单个文件中的所有表备份。第1步:下载MySQL dump拆分脚本在单独的表特定文件备份中拆分完整的mysqldump数据...

分析MySQL中update修改数据与原数据相同是否会再次执行

本篇文章给大家带来的内容是关于分析MySQL中update修改数据与原数据相同是否会再次执行,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。本文主要测试MySQL执行update语句时,针对与原数据(即未修改)相同的update语句会在MySQL内部重新执行吗?测试环境MySQL5.7.25Centos 7.4binlog_format为ROW参数root@localhost : (no...

Mysql分析-常用分析语句总结

我们有时候会碰到mysql数据库出错或变慢的时候,这时候就需要我们来看看基本的一些情况一条糟糕的SQL语句可能让你的整个程序都非常慢,是连接数过多?表结构有问题?表的索引没有加?。。下边是我常用的一些mysql分析语句,做一个记录。序号语句作用 1show PROCESSLIST;显示系统中正在运行的所有进程,也就是当前正在执行的查询。大多数用户可以查看他们自己的进程,但是如果他们拥有process权限...

Linux下MySQL5.1安装详解

安装前期准备1.需要mysql安装包,并解压,解压命令 tar -zxvf +压缩包名 2.将其复制到需要安装的位置 我打算安装到/usr/local/mysql目录下 3.创建mysql用户与mysql组,用于管理mysql 开始安装1.配置安装等信息./configure --prefix=/usr/local/mysql/ --with-charset=utf8 --with-extra-char...

mysql 5.x的system函数认识纠正

今天遇到一服务器,passwd文件内mysql这个用户是有shell的。 [/var/lib/mysql/]$ cat /etc/passwd |grep mysqlmysql:x:27:27:MySQL Server:/var/lib/mysql:/bin/bash 想提权,但不想反弹,考虑着直接ssh过去,mysql的home目录为 /var/lib/mysql 如果能建一个 今天遇到一服务器,pa...

MySQL中Buffered and Unbuffered queries及pdo的非缓存查询例子

MySQL的Buffered and Unbuffered queries今天我们就进一步的来talk talk MySQL的查询缓存的高级作用吧,也就是 查询缓存 和 查询非缓存!起因:(内存溢出警告)PHP Fatal error: Allowed memory size of 268 435 456 bytes exhausted登录后复制1.官方主要说缓存查询是一下子把内容都查出来,放到内存里,...

MySQL存储引擎简介_MySQL

MySQL使用的是插件式存储引擎。主要包括存储引擎有:MyISAM,Innodb,NDB Cluster,Maria,Falcon,Memory,Archive,Merge,Federated。其中最为广泛的是MyISAM 和Innodb两种存储引擎,所以接下来对它们做简单介绍。MyISAM 存储引擎简介MyISAM 存储引擎的表存储在数据库中,每一个表都被存放为三个以表名命名的物理文件。1、(.frm...
© 2024 LMLPHP 关于我们 联系我们 友情链接 耗时0.009577(s)
2024-04-23 20:27:06 1713875226